The Houston Dynamo have waived midfielder Kevin Harmse, the team announced today.
<p>
Harmse was acquired from Chivas USA in January for a conditional draft pick but never participated in training sessions due to injury.
<p>
The Dynamo are next in action with a preseason scrimmage on Thursday, March 11, against the Chicago Fire at 7 p.m. at the Carl Lewis Track & Field Complex.
